Visitors may not access the pool car key cabinet at Renholt Depot under any circumstances. Night shift: if a visitor requires transport, book a taxi via the duty desk instead. All key withdrawals after 20:00 must be logged with name, vehicle, and expected return time. Report missing keys to the duty supervisor immediately; do not wait until morning handover. The cabinet on Level G is keypad-secured; enter the code below.

staff pass of fajof-fawif = bdg-ES-2

Runbook: PedalShift Rebalancer — nightly run. The tool reads dock occupancy from the Hollowgate feed, computes transfer routes, and issues van assignments at 02:00 local. If the feed is stale by more than 20 minutes, the run aborts and retries once; a second failure pages the duty coordinator. As the new contractor, don't edit routes mid-run — cancel and rerun instead. Logs land in the rebalancer archive, rotated weekly. Before your first run, check that your environment matches the production settings shown below.

service settings:
PELATH_PIN=5541
PELATH_TENANT=eliath
PELATH_METRICS_HOST=metrics.pelath.qorveltech.example
PELATH_SEAL=seal_2e786e59
PELATH_STANDBY_TEAM=eliius

Subject: Websocket reconnect fix ready for review

Hey all — the Fernwick client was dropping its session on every reconnect because we reset the backoff timer before the auth handshake finished. Classic race. I moved the timer reset into the post-handshake callback and added a jitter cap so we don't hammer the gateway after a blip. Tested against the Harborline staging cluster for two hours with forced disconnects every 30s; zero dropped sessions. Please review the retry-state diff carefully. The candidate build is tagged with the token below.

build token for fahaf-yagef: htk4_2b68

# Pagination config — Lanternfish Public API
#
# Welcome aboard. All list endpoints are cursor-paginated; offset params
# were removed in v3. PAGE_SIZE_DEFAULT=25 and PAGE_SIZE_MAX=100 are hard
# caps enforced at the gateway, not per-route. Cursors are opaque — never
# parse them client-side or in tests. Raising PAGE_SIZE_MAX needs a perf
# review first. Cursors are signed before leaving the service, and the
# signing secret is set on the line directly below.

vault entry, yagef-bahop: COURIER_KEY29=5cc62eb51255862256337c33c5be9